The DRGEM GXR Series represents the backbone of the company’s X-ray generator technology. These high-frequency X-ray generators are designed to provide exceptional image clarity while reducing radiation exposure to patients compared to conventional generators. High-frequency technology enables faster X-ray production and shorter exposure times, making examinations more efficient and comfortable for patients.
For systems equipped with AEC functionality, proper calibration ensures that the system terminates exposure when sufficient radiation has reached the detector. DRGEM’s engineer training programs cover AEC calibration as a core competency, with hands-on exercises for service engineers. The GXR-SD integrates easily with Flat Panel Detectors and AEC systems, providing precise exposure control across varied configurations.
